Cost of Living in Norrkoping - Updated Prices & Insights

Monthly Cost of Living

Living costs for one person come to about $1,858 monthly including rent, or $1,027 excluding housing.

Estimated monthly costs for a couple: $2,759 with rent, or $1,695 without housing.

Monthly costs for a family of three come to about $3,659 including rent, or $2,363 for daily expenses alone.

Norrkoping sits 25–35% above the global median across household types. Within Europe, costs are slightly above average (0%) – still relatively affordable for the region.

Cost Breakdown

Expect to pay about $689 for a central one-bedroom, or $620 outside the center. At 21% of the average salary ($3,215), housing is the biggest financial pressure.

Average take-home pay sits at $3,215, while typical expenses reach $1,858. This leaves solid room for saving and lifestyle spending.

Expect to spend about $391 monthly on groceries. Dining out at a mid-range restaurant costs roughly $64.0 for two – well below the European average of $77.0.

Public transport is priced at around $105 per month – above the European average of $50.0.

Cost Highlights

Preschool or kindergarten, full day, private, 1 child is cheaper than 98% of cities in Europe

Rice is more expensive than 96% of cities in Europe

Public transport monthly pass is more expensive than 94% of cities in Europe

What are typical monthly expenses for a single person in Norrkoping?
All in, Norrkoping runs about $1,858 monthly with rent, or $1,027 without it. These numbers assume a moderate lifestyle – comfortable but not lavish. Choosing a cheaper neighborhood and cooking at home are the easiest ways to spend less.
What are the monthly living expenses in Norrkoping as of 2026?
As of 2026, monthly living costs in Norrkoping come to around $1,858 including rent, or roughly $1,027 excluding it. Numbers shift a bit by season and neighborhood, but this range works well as a planning baseline.
What income level supports a comfortable lifestyle in Norrkoping?
Earning $2,787 monthly in Norrkoping means you're living well – a one-bedroom, regular groceries, transport, and some entertainment without stress. That's the threshold where most residents feel genuinely comfortable rather than just getting by.
What is the rental price range for apartments in Norrkoping?
Rents for a 1-bedroom flat in Norrkoping range from $620 to $689, depending on location and condition. Central apartments sit at the top of that range; outer neighborhoods and suburbs deliver noticeably better value per square meter.
Is public transport affordable in Norrkoping?
A monthly transit pass in Norrkoping runs about $105, with good coverage across residential and business areas. It's entirely feasible to live car-free here for daily commuting and errands.
What should I budget for groceries in Norrkoping?
At about $391 monthly, food costs in Norrkoping sit in moderate territory. A mix of local markets and supermarkets covers most needs at fair prices, and most residents eat well without having to pinch pennies.
